Not Forgotten

Do you ever feel forgotten?

I think at some point in life we can all feel this way! Left out, overlooked, passed over…maybe the word is invisible?

I find so much comfort in reading my Bible, turning to the book of Luke and reading the words of Jesus Himself in 12:6, “Are not 5 sparrows sold for two pennies? Yet not one of them is forgotten by God.” Sometimes in life we allow our enemy, Satan, to throw a dark veil over our thoughts when we are in a difficult place and we allow our thoughts to become “fatal.” Our enemy loves to make us feel alone and like no one sees or no one cares.

Find comfort in knowing your/my Creator SEEs…and He cares. Today if you are at a place of feeling forgotten, turn to your Creator. HE not only sees…HE hears. Lean into Him.

I think of how Joseph must have felt. He was sold into slavery by his brothers (jealousy), falsely accused of attempted rape by Potiphar’s wife and then thrown in jail only to be forgotten by the friend he made in prison, the chief cupbearer. God had a plan for Joseph. It was not void of difficult circumstances and times of waiting. We are no different. We cannot allow our thoughts to become “fatal” nor allow our eyes to wander from Jesus.

We have to remember He sees and He has a plan. Our most important action is to seek Him, know and claim the promises in His Word. One of my favorites is Isaiah 41:10, “So do not fear, for I am with you; do not be dismayed, for I am your God. I will strengthen you and help you; I will uphold you with my righteous right hand.

Joseph was never alone and neither are we;)
